More than 48 hours since the race was called for Biden, Trump is still refusing to accept his defeat. Now his administration is offering the president its full support as he continues to question the legitimacy of the election, mounting a sweeping effort to root out the “fake votes” Trump says cost him his re-election.
On Monday evening, Attorney General William Barr gave the Department of Justice the OK to investigate allegations of “vote tabulation irregularities” which he says are “substantial” despite no evidence to that effect.
Barr issued the directive in a two-page memo, much of which is spend explaining his decision to flout the well-established precedent that federal prosecutors not launch probes into voter fraud until after the election results are certified. Barr argues that such probes may be conducted, however, “if there are clear and apparently-credible allegations of irregularities that, if true, could potentially impact the outcome of a federal election in an individual State.”
